Frequently Asked Questions

How many ETFs hold USAR?
USA Rare Earth Inc (USAR) is held by 58 ETFs (excluding leveraged and inverse funds). The largest position by market value is in XME (State Street SPDR S&P Metals & Mining ETF).
What is the largest ETF that holds USAR?
By fund size, XME (State Street SPDR S&P Metals & Mining ETF) with $5.20B in AUM holds 3.19% of its portfolio in USAR, representing $157.8M in market value.
What percentage of PYZ is USAR?
USAR makes up 3.44% of PYZ (Invesco Dorsey Wright Basic Materials Momentum ETF), making it one of the largest positions in that fund.
Is USAR in the S&P 500?
USAR is not currently a component of the S&P 500 index based on available ETF holdings data.
